[ShovelBums.Org] SEARCH Curation / Conservation Director--VA or DC-based

 

Southeastern Archaeological Research, Inc. (SEARCH) is seeking for immediate hire a Curation and Conservation Director.  The position will be based out of the SEARCH office in Williamsburg, Virginia and will include extended travel to collections, museums, curation facilities and laboratories nationwide, but primarily in Washington DC, San Francisco, North Carolina, and the Southeast.  Highly qualified applicants that are based in DC are encouraged to apply.  The position will be responsible for collections management, conservation, curation preparation, laboratory supervision, provenance research, public interpretation, museum display development, database management, and technical writing. 

 

This will be a senior-level, full-time, salaried position and applicants should have:

 

--Ph.D. or M.A. in Museum Studies or Anthropology, or a related field

--Minimum of 10 years experience at the Supervisory level

--Command of Federal and DoD cultural resource law, regulations, and recommended practices

--Familiarity with DoD installation protocol

--Demonstrated ability to analyze and evaluate existing collections and provide conservation services covering an array of historic material types (including but not limited to textiles, clothing metals, leather, wood, ceramics, glass, and small arms)

--Superior technical writing ability

--Superior project management skills

 

SEARCH is an equal opportunity employer and a drug-free workplace. The position will be filled after the successful completion of a drug test and a criminal background check. Applicants should be United States citizens and able to receive government security clearances.  Pay will be commensurate with experience. This position is not suitable for applicants with schedule limitations, travel limitations, or those looking for part-time or freelance work.
